> On Sunday 22 June 2003 19:21, Allan Jacobsen wrote:
>> I have been looking for working j2re1.4 packages for some times, but
>> unfortunatly this does not work for me:
>>
>> isis:~/testdir/j2sdk# dpkg-buildpackage -rfakeroot
>> dpkg-buildpackage: source package is j2se1.4-i586
>> dpkg-buildpackage: source version is 1.4.1.0.1-4
>> dpkg-buildpackage: source maintainer is Sebastien NOEL <me@twolife.org>
>> dpkg-buildpackage: host architecture is i386
>> fakeroot debian/rules clean
>> sh: debian/rules: /usr/bin/make: bad interpreter: Permission denied
>>
>> /usr/bin/make exists and has the right pemissions ???
>
> oops, something missing in the procedure : chmod +x debian/rules
>
Or just use 'debuild -uc -us', this will do the fakerooting and
chmoding for you ;-)
